2008: Sheffield played in nine games as a freshman and started one game. She took two shots and scored her first career goal in a win against South Dakota. Sheffield earned MWC Academic All-Conference and received her first letter award.

High School: Sheffield was a four sport athlete in which she lettered for three years in soccer, cross country and track and field. She also earned a letter in badminton her senior year. Her freshman year, she was the Seton Catholic High School MVP in Arizona and won the 3A state championship, which was the team's fourth year in a row. Her junior season she was 1st in goals, 1st in assists and was a second team all-region selection at Chandler High School. She won the rookie of the year award and was a co-captain for the South Bank Lady Bugs Arizona Club team. Her senior season, Sheffield helped Silver Creek become the number one ranked team in the Northern Colorado Conference as well as the South Bank Lady Bugs in Arizona. Sheffield has also excelled in the classroom being named a member of the National Honors Society for two years and was also a AP/IB Scholar.

Personal: She was born January 13, 1990 in Boulder, Colo. She is the daughter of Ana and Robert Sheffield. She is majoring in kinesiology.
